Ship Specialization and Legendary Ships

  • Ship Specialization

    What if ships could have their own specialization? Each ship would have one
    Specialization Slot. Equipping a unit into that slot will give the ship a new mechanic and change what class of ship it is.

    Examples would be if you equipped a mortar into the slot then it would give you a mortar on the front and the ship becomes an artillery sloop, equipping a ram unit into the slot to put a ram on the front making it become a juggernaut sloop, equip it with a keg dropper unit that makes it into a saboteur sloop by putting a powder keg dropped on the back, or equip a storage unit to make the captains quarters have more ledges to places stuff on making it a merchant sloop, etc...

    This could be done with any size ship and not just the sloop.

    Legendary Ship Specialization

    For end game legendary pirates Legendary units will be available such as:

    Sun Orb - has the ability to wipe out all nearby skeletons with a flash of light. Usable once every 30 minutes. Making it a Sun Ship.

    Shadow Orb - has the ability to turn completely invisible for a period of time. Usable once every 30 minutes. Making it a Shadow Ship.

    Kraken Bell - has the ability to summon the kraken once every hour. Making it a Kraken Ship.

    Ghostly Trinket - Has the ability to phase the ship in a different dimension to take no damage for a period of time. Usable once every 30 minutes. Making it a Ghostly Ship.

    Storm Beacon - Has the ability to cause a temporary storm once every hour. Making it a Storm Ship

    Pirate Lords Gear - Gives the ship a giant frontal cannon. Usable once every 15 minutes. Making it a Pirate Lords Ship.

    Smuggler Lords Gear - Gives the ship a giant rear cannon. Usable once every 15 minutes. Making it a Smuggler Lords Ship.

    Racers Sail - Gives the ship a speed burst ability usable once every 10minutes. Making it a Racers Ship.

    Holiday ship sets could also be added into the game or holidays sets could be sold at the shipwright

  • I don't know about this. I especially don't think legends should get physical advantages other people can't get (and rare agrees,) but I would like to see different versions of the ships we already have available to everyone. Like a light weight runner sloop. Can outrun a galleon, but tradeoff is no cannons, or only one rear facing gun, and it doesn't hold up to damage as well. Perfect for the pve player that just wants to run voyages and avoid conflict. Also a heavy galleon, with extra firepower, but it's speed and maneuverability take a big cut. It would be difficult to balance, but a light, medium, and heavy version of each ship would be great if it's done correctly
